It seems like common knowledge that upon the firing of Jonathan Majors, from the role of Kang in the MCU, Marvel considered recasting him.

After all, Marvel put a lot of effort into the Kang storyline and had planned for him to be the big antagonist for the Avengers over a few films.

For a while, fans believed that Colman Domingo would step into the role, as he had been having conversations with the executives at Marvel Studios.

Now, it turns out, Domingo was seriously considered, and the actor confirmed all in a conversation with Josh Horowitz.

The actor spoke on the time when the rumours were swirling around social media, saying, “it was constantly in the press and on places like Twitter.”

Horowitz pressed the actor into saying more and Domingo said, “We did follow up with a sitdown meeting with the heads of Marvel. So I did do that.”

Of course, the actor is portraying Norman Osborne in the latest Spider-Man animated show, Your Friendly Neighbourhood Spider-Man.

However, the role of Osborne wasn’t the only one on the table.

He said they “openly about the landscape of Marvel or even the Kang rumours.”

It appears the role was passed over due to Domingo because he wanted to make a Marvel role his own.

“I feel like I want a role to be mine, whatever that role is, whatever I develop,” the actor commented.

With this in mind, he confirmed, “I feel like that was never a conversation from my point of view.”

It certainly would have been interesting to see the Kang storyline continue, and it shows Marvel was happy to continue on with the plot they’d work so hard on.

This feels like the best decision, though, as the studio can revisit Kang a long way down the road and let Colman Domingo carve out his own place in the MCU.
